210, 154, 182, 168, 175,171.5, ?
a) 172.75
b) 173.25
c) 172.25
d) 173.75
e) 174.75

1 Answer

Answer :

Starting from the third term, every term is the average of the previous two terms.
Hence the next term is (175 + 171.5)/ 2 = 173.25
Answer: b)
